Purpose: The purpose if this meeting is to approve the final draft of the CWBP by-laws, hear from the working groups, receive updates on new projects and hold elections for the creation of the Board of Directors. We will also hear from three guest speakers, Adams Freihoefer on the Plover River Water Quality Study that has been conducted over the last two years. A presentation by Wes Halverson on the Wisconsin River Educator Network using the UWSP Watersheds Center to restore a network of science teachers in 32 school districts and a summary of the Wisconsin River Recon Study by Tom Jerow.
